Ckay, a Nigerian musician, songwriter, and record producer, has done it again, with his hit song ‘Love Nwantiti‘ setting a new African Spotify record.
Ckay’s hit song ‘Love Nwantiti‘ was first published in 2019 and then resurfaced in 2020 after he collaborated with Joeboy and Kuami Eugene.
Since then, the song has been played on nearly every social media platform, making it a global anthem.
As the song dominated all international platforms around the world, it destroyed the chains of prejudice.
Surprisingly, the song has now received over 400 million Spotify streams, breaking the previous record for African music on the digital streaming site.
.@ckay_yo's "love nwantiti (ah ah ah)" has now surpassed 400 million streams on Spotify. It’s the first African song to hit this milestone.
